Best Place to Sleep in Embu

Hills Within Embu

There are several hills that lie within Embu. Amongst these is Karue Hills, Kianjiru Hills, Kiangombe Hills, Kirimiri Hills and several others.

These settings provide you with the perfect environment for free photo and video shoots to create the perfect memories of a lifetime.

We are honoured to welcome you to Embu to see this for yourself. The photos we have provided are not as refreshing as the actual visit would be and that is why you need to come over to see for yourself.